Sir Alfred Eckhard Zimmern was an English classical scholar and historian who focused on international relations. His work was among the first to apply the expression "British Commonwealth" to the British Empire, exploring its internal dynamics. He is also credited with popularizing the phrase "welfare state," which presaged modern discussions on social policy and governmental responsibility for citizen well-being.
